Description

Sortases catalyze a transpeptidation reaction, where the enzyme cleaves the amide bond between the threonine and glycine of the sortase recognition sequence (LPXTG for S. aureus Sortase A), generating a thioacyl intermediate. Subsequently, this intermediate is resolved by the N-terminus of an oligoglycine nucleophile, creating a new peptide bond that links the substrate to the incoming nucleophile. Sortase variants are available that may exhibit enhanced activity with the substrate of interest. This kit provides wildtype Sortase and four different mutants to evaluate which sortase is best for the chosen application.

Materials Required But Not Supplied

Target protein (1 mg/mL, 10 μg per reaction)
Poly-glycine label (5 mM, 1 μl per reaction, <10 kDa)
37°C incubator
Microcentrifuge
Electrophoresis sample buffer (for SDS-PAGE) or 1 M EDTA solution (for mass spectroscopy)
